The point on the map

You are in Destin, Florida, at 100 Main Street, on the seafront. Destin Beach is a few steps away, with direct access from the complex to private white sand, sun loungers and parasols. No expedition is required; the beach is part of the address.

The useful part of the location is the amount within walking distance. Jackacuda's Seafood & Sushi and Harry T's Lighthouse are both roughly 50 feet away, while Rhumcay Island Grille Harborwalk Destin is about 350 feet away. Destin Harbor Boardwalk is around 0.2 miles from the property, and the Indian Temple Mound and Museum is about 0.2 miles away.

For a little more local context, the Destin History and Fishing Museum is around 0.3 miles away. Henderson Beach is about 4 miles by road, while Destin Executive Airport is roughly 2.5 miles away. The Emerald Coast is not being hidden behind a long transfer here; the airport, harbour and beach all sit close to the door.

What to know before booking

Check-in runs from 4pm to 11pm. You need photo identification and a credit card on arrival, and the property asks you to provide your arrival time in advance. Check-out is available around the clock, which gives early departures and late travel days a little more flexibility.

Free WiFi covers the property, and private parking is available on site. An airport shuttle service is available, and car hire can be considered separately if you want to reach beaches and parks beyond central Destin. The front desk is open 24 hours, with concierge service, luggage storage, a reception safe and business facilities available.

Children of any age are welcome. A cot can be requested for children aged up to three, while extra beds are not available. Smoking, pets and parties are not allowed. The property accepts cash, Visa, Mastercard and American Express.
